Rolex Sydney Hobart - It has been rated the toughest 'Hobart' in 10 years, and once again Line Honours has been won by the McConaghy built Wild Oats X1 a Reichel Pugh 30m super maxi. This latest achievement by the Bob Oatley owned flyer, notches up its fifth victory in six years after surviving punishing gale force winds and sea conditions. Mark Richards Skipper of Wild Oats X1, said that 'the going was tough, the boat and crew revelled in these conditions'. 87 boats started the race, 18 boats retired with varying degrees of damage.
